i have a 99cx and am going through problems making a decision also. i was set on a gsr motor until i searched and found the cost of it to be close to 4k (gsr with lsd tranny from hmotors plus other parts needed to complete the swap.) i was then set on getting a b16 to save about a thousand, but after searching here, it seems the b16 leads to regret not to mention that i'd rather not spend close to 3k to most likely run low 15s. But what im lookin to pay for is basically my own enjoyment of my car. After considering buying a different car and not bothering with it, im going for the b18c swap. i like my car too much. I did consider turbo for my y7, but that apparently is only cheaper than a swap at first. Installation and tuning of a turbo seems more complicated, and can be a huge money pit. yea....it depends on what your goals are and how much money you want to spend. either way, after a swap we wont be "fast".....thats where more money spending comes in

This is what you should do,H motors sells the complete sir 2 swap for 2350,the ls for 2200 and the b18c for 3199.$1000 more and you could get the best of both worlds,if you can hold out a little longer and get the gsr motor,you wont regret it one bit.I had a b16 swap and later went to a gsr and im so glad i did,the gsr kicks ***.
